Transaction 12cbc534436424651c63ab84f9c4a1243ac856e85099984772fa9fc2c659263c
1 Input
1 Output
-
12cbc534436424651c63ab84f9c4a1243ac856e85099984772fa9fc2c659263c:0
- value
- 2829082
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6859d65bfd4848ab875a98a5653034da8ab5bd7 OP_EQUAL
- address
- 3JL6yBJ3sQejU97YoNBPaVnHCK8WeGFX66